A land trust, or real estate land trust, is a contractual vehicle for transferring the title of a property to an appointed trustee and is typically used for estate planning. The original property owner does not lose their claim of ownership on the property, but the trustee becomes the titleholder for legal purposes.

Dec 5, 2022 · Requirements for Setting Up Canadian REITs. There are a few requirements that you must meet before investing in a REIT in Canada. First, the company must be incorporated under Canadian law. Second, at least 75% of the REIT’s assets must be invested in real estate (although this can include both commercial and residential property).
